Honda civic 2001 engine temperature acting weird

I recently got a Honda civic 2001 from a friend. The temperature gauge is acting weird. The gauge is staying down to zero for a while and after driving a bit goes to the middle. Then I drops down to zero again (still while driving) and then up and down. Another issue is the car won't start again if still hot. I have to wait for it to cool down before being able to start it again. And it struggles a lot uphill. Coolant is hot after a while. There seems to have a few bubbles when I open the radiator cap while the car is heating. But I already purged and replaced the coolant and waited a while for the bubbles to go. The fan seems to work too.

Coolant color and level seems normal and the oil too.

The engine light is on.

Based on my research it seems to point towards the temps sensor but could there be any other issue.

Any idea on what I should replace first? Thanks for your help.
